编程作为未来科技发展的基石,正逐渐成为孩子们学习的重要技能。本文将深入探讨如何培养孩子编程学习兴趣,并揭示一条适合孩子成长的编程学习之路。
一、编程教育的意义
1.1 培养逻辑思维能力
编程需要严谨的逻辑思维,通过学习编程,孩子们能够提高问题解决能力,培养良好的思维方式。
1.2 增强创新意识
编程鼓励孩子们创造属于自己的程序,激发他们的创新意识和创造力。
1.3 提高信息素养
在信息化时代,编程能力是提高信息素养的重要途径,有助于孩子们更好地适应未来社会。
二、孩子编程学习兴趣的培养
2.1 选择合适的编程语言
对于初学者,Python、Scratch等易于上手的编程语言是不错的选择。Python因其简洁明了的语法和丰富的库资源,成为很多编程入门者的首选。
2.2 营造良好的学习氛围
家长和教师应鼓励孩子们多动手实践,通过制作小游戏、小工具等方式,提高他们的学习兴趣。
2.3 引导孩子自主学习
培养孩子的自主学习能力,让他们在编程学习中找到乐趣,从而形成持续学习的动力。
三、孩子编程学习之路的规划
3.1 基础阶段
在这一阶段,重点学习编程语言的基本语法和常用库。例如,Python的基础语法、数据结构、函数等。
# Python基础语法示例
def hello_world():
print("Hello, World!")
hello_world()
3.2 提升阶段
在这一阶段,学习算法和数据结构,并尝试解决实际问题。例如,学习排序算法、查找算法等。
# Python排序算法示例
def bubble_sort(arr):
n = len(arr)
for i in range(n):
for j in range(0, n-i-1):
if arr[j] > arr[j+1]:
arr[j], arr[j+1] = arr[j+1], arr[j]
return arr
arr = [64, 34, 25, 12, 22, 11, 90]
print("Sorted array is:", bubble_sort(arr))
3.3 高级阶段
在这一阶段,学习更高级的编程技术和框架,如Web开发、移动应用开发等。
四、总结
培养未来科技精英,让孩子掌握编程技能至关重要。通过选择合适的编程语言、营造良好的学习氛围、引导孩子自主学习,并规划适合的学习之路,孩子们将在编程学习的道路上越走越远。